Swag for Dev features and specs

  • Resource Aggregation
    Swag for Dev aggregates a wide range of offers and resources specifically geared towards developers, making it easier for them to find and capitalize on numerous opportunities without having to perform extensive individual searches.
  • Freebies and Discounts
    The platform provides various offers including freebies and discounts on software licenses, tools, and services, which can help developers save money while gaining access to valuable resources.
  • Community Driven
    It is community-driven, meaning users can contribute to the list of offers, ensuring the platform remains current and relevant as new offers become available.
  • Variety of Offers
    The platform offers a broad variety of resources, from SaaS tools to educational materials, which can be useful to developers at various levels and across different specialties.

Possible disadvantages of Swag for Dev

  • Offer Availability
    The availability of offers can be inconsistent since they are subject to the terms set by the offering companies. Some offers may expire or be limited to certain regions, which can be frustrating for users.
  • Potential Overwhelm
    With a large number of offers available, some users might feel overwhelmed by the quantity and diverse nature of the deals, making it difficult to identify the most relevant opportunities.
  • Quality Control
    Since the platform is community-driven, there might be less stringent quality control over the offers, leading to occasional inaccuracy or outdated information on some listings.
  • Reliance on External Offers
    The platform relies on external companies and providers for its offers. Users are dependent on the changing terms and willingness of these providers, which might affect consistency and reliability.
